How to make set curd at home?

Set cud can be made at home easily. Take milk (boiled and cooled) in a pot, add a tea spoon of curd into it and stir well. Keep it aside for 8-12 hours. Set curd is ready.
There are many reasons for curd becoming watery, not set and smelly.
Tips: 
  • Always add curd into the milk. Not milk to the curd.
  • The milk should not be watery.
  • The pot should be clean and fresh. Don't reuse the pot without washing.
  • The pot can be covered with a sweater or blanket type cloth in winter season for easy fermentation.
